摘要
This article aims to make an approach between the perspective of the successful Colombian's small and medium size enterprises in the XXI century, and scholars of international business in the areas of internationalization. This thematic will be crucial for understanding the dynamics of globalization, whose evolution has created the need to interconnect markets around the world. From a review of documents in the database Redalyc, we present a comparison between advances found in the internationalization of small businesses in Latin America, where you will find that the strategy employed by the manager in a hostile and uncertain environment, and the urgency to break the localists paradigms will be the key to success in internationalization for small and contemporary businesses, as a more open and consistent attitude with the evolution of international business.
